At its core, Google Workspace Superset brings identity, access management, and analytics visibility under one logical roof. Google Workspace keeps your users sane with single sign-on and shared documents that actually stay up to date. Apache Superset, on the other hand, provides flexible self-service BI on top of structured data. Put them together, and you get a workflow where authenticated users can query, visualize, and collaborate on data instantly—without your IT team serving as a help desk for every access request.
When these systems integrate, everything flows through standards like OIDC or SAML. Workspace provides verified identity, while Superset respects those tokens to map each user’s role-based access. Analysts see only the projects they should, engineers launch metrics without fighting permissions, and security teams keep audit trails aligned with SOC 2 policies.
The logic is simple: trust Google Workspace as the identity layer, let Superset handle analytics, and tie them with a clean IAM handshake. You avoid duplicate user stores and messy group syncing. Best practices for integrating Google Workspace Superset:
- Use OIDC over basic auth to centralize identity controls.
- Align Superset roles with Workspace groups early to avoid drift.
- Rotate service credentials with short TTLs through a managed secrets system.
- Log and review failed authentications for early anomaly detection.
- Keep your Superset metadata database under the same compliance umbrella as Workspace audit logs.

Quick Answer: How do I connect Google Workspace to Superset? Enable OIDC on Superset, create an OAuth client in Workspace, and map group claims to roles. The result is an identity-aware portal where Workspace credentials grant immediate, correctly scoped access to Superset dashboards.
